Doctor-Patient Management Platform

Overview

This project is a Doctor-Patient Management Platform where doctors can register their patients through a mobile or web portal. The platform includes backend APIs to handle functionalities such as adding doctors and their specialties, adding patients and their symptoms, and suggesting doctors based on a patient's symptoms and location.

Technologies Used

  • Java
  • Spring Boot - for building the REST APIs
  • Hibernate - for database operations
  • MySQL - as the database
  • Swagger - for API documentation

Getting Started

Prerequisites

  • Java 8 or higher
  • Maven 3.6 or higher
  • MySQL 5.7 or higher

Installation

  1. Clone the repository
    git clone https://github.com/Avinash4231/Hospital-API-using-spring-boot

Navigate to the project directory

cd HOSPITALAPI Configure the database

Create a MySQL database named avidb. Update the application.properties file with your MySQL username and password. properties

spring.datasource.url=jdbc:mysql://localhost:3306/avidb spring.datasource.username=root spring.datasource.password=root spring.jpa.hibernate.ddl-auto=update Build the project

mvn clean install Run the application

mvn spring-boot:run Access Swagger UI

Open your browser and go to http://localhost:8080/swagger-ui.html to view and test the APIs.
